Q: How do I type symbols like ™ or ® without the Character Viewer?

Use these keyboard shortcuts:

  • ™: Option+2
  • ®: Option+R
  • ©: Option+G
These work on most US keyboard layouts. For other layouts, check Apple’s keyboard viewer.

Q: How do I type symbols from non-Latin scripts (e.g., Greek, Cyrillic)?

Enable the input source in System Preferences > Keyboard > Input Sources, then select the language (e.g., Greek). Once added, use the input menu (top-right corner) to switch between languages. Some symbols require specific key combinations (e.g., Option+Shift+G for Greek letters).

Q: How do I find symbols by their name (e.g., “en dash”)?

In the Character Viewer, click the search bar and type the symbol’s name (e.g., “en dash”). macOS will filter results to show matches. For technical symbols, use terms like “integral” or “aleph.”
